                Not all shots should be valued the same is the point here. 3PAs are worth more than 2PAs and should be counted as such because well, 3 points is more than 2 points.

                If you shoot 40% while only taking 5 3s per game, you'd have a FG% of 40% and you'd be scoring 6 PTS/G. If you shoot 40% while taking only 5 2s a game, you'd be scoring 4 PTS/G.... And would have a FG% of 40%.

                How do you account for those 2 points per game, because points are... kinda valuable in a game where if you have more points you win. That's why eFG% and TS% exist. To account for that difference.
